Connie Hulme, 76, of Johnstown, CO passed away on April 23, 2025 with her family by her side.
Connie was born on June 22, 1948 in Ottumwa, IA to James Thomas (JT) and Gladys Louise Long Wilster.
Connie spent her early years in Iowa before her family relocated to Denville, NJ where Connie met and later married her husband William (Bill) Hulme. Connie and Bill settled in Denville welcoming the birth of their daughter Tina (Curtis) and cherished son James. Connie was a big personality in a small package and had an impact on each person she interacted with. She was kind, loving and funny. Her greatest joys and accomplishments were the love of her husband and the gift of being a mother to Tina and James. Her loss is deeply felt by her family and all those who knew and loved her. Over the years Connie worked outside of the home for several local businesses including Denville Seafood of Denville, NJ where many customers would specifically request Connie to be their server as she was tireless, caring and always had a smile for everyone. She also worked at Pierson Industries of Rockaway, NJ as an executive assistant. Connie and Bill eventually relocated and retired in Johnstown, Colorado.
